Output 8732e6db625854427c31b8eacf5c35513b91c199e9450d99c3151646f5c85be6:0

value
626271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a125cf059022cdc649ab6943917e1eb6ebcf33 OP_EQUAL
address
3DbipDgh6JFuRdwXEBobwNujXMgRL74aBh
transaction
8732e6db625854427c31b8eacf5c35513b91c199e9450d99c3151646f5c85be6
confirmations
226707
spent
true